Philharmonia Orchestra

The CU Boulder Philharmonia Orchestra season finale features soloist Michael Thornton performing Eric Ewazen’s Concerto for Horn and String Orchestra and Romance for Horn by James H. Morris. The program will also include Franz Schubert’s rousing Symphony No. 2 in B flat major.

The CU Boulder Philharmonia Orchestra features musicians from the College of Music performing a diverse range of repertoire for strings and full orchestra.
